CLEMSON — Through four games, the Clemson offense has come nowhere close to being what was expected in the offseason. It’s a significant reason why the team sits at 1-3 heading into the first bye week of the season.

Led by a senior quarterback in Cade Klubnik and featuring an offensive line with a wealth of experience, the unit was expected to be good enough to take the Tigers on a deep playoff run.

Instead, it’s been one mistake after another. From questionable playcalling to shaky quarterback play and a leaky offensive line, Garrett Riley’s unit just hasn’t been able to get out of its own way.
